How to Set the Ink Cartridges for the Canon Pixma E560
The Canon Pixma E560 is a great choice for home and small office printing. However, setting up its ink cartridges properly is crucial for optimal performance. In this guide, we’ll walk you through the simple steps to install and replace ink cartridges efficiently.
Step-by-Step Guide to Installing Ink Cartridges
- Power On the Printer
Ensure the printer is turned on before proceeding. Open the front cover and wait for the cartridge holder to move to the replacement position automatically. - Remove Old Cartridges (If Applicable)
If you’re replacing an old cartridge, gently press down on it and pull it out. Avoid touching the gold contacts to prevent damage or connectivity issues. - Unpack the New Ink Cartridge
Take out the new Canon PG-89 (black) or CL-99 (color) cartridge from its packaging. Remove the protective tape without touching the ink nozzles. - Insert the Cartridge Correctly
Align the cartridge properly in its slot—black on the right, color on the left. Push it in until it clicks into place. Close the cover, and let the printer recognize the new cartridge.
Common Issues & Troubleshooting Tips
Even with proper installation, users sometimes face printing issues like smudging or missing colors. Running a print head cleaning cycle from the printer’s settings can often fix these problems. Also, always use genuine Canon ink to avoid clogging and poor print quality.
Is the Canon Pixma E560 Worth It?
While the E560 is known for its wireless printing and affordable ink costs, it does have some drawbacks. It prints slowly compared to laser printers and isn’t ideal for high-volume printing. Additionally, the ink cartridges have a limited page yield, meaning frequent replacements.
